Overview

A successful television series begins with a pilot that hooks immediately and a series bible that proves longevity. This service is built for creators who want more than a strong first episode, it’s for those who need a repeatable story engine capable of sustaining multiple seasons.

We develop pilots that establish tone, genre, and character dynamics within the opening minutes, while the accompanying series bible articulates the long-term vision producers, networks, and streamers expect to see before committing.

Before pages are written, the premise is stress-tested for sustainability. Characters are engineered for conflict, evolution, and ensemble chemistry. Season arcs are mapped with clear escalation, ensuring the series can expand without losing focus or momentum.
